Miami Beach is world-renowned for its nightlife and party scene. And while South Beach may be the most popular destination for tourists looking to let loose, the North Beach neighborhood has no shortage of bars and clubs that will keep you partying all night long. From trendy cocktail lounges to dance clubs, here are some of the best Miami Beach bars for your next night out.

Simple and wonderful dive bar with neon decor featured in Miami Vice. A favorite of the late Chef Anthony Bourdain. This place has some interesting history. Friendly service and great happy hour deals! The cheap drinks, dark lit interior, local clientele, and air conditioning were a welcome break from South Beach’s otherwise expensive, outdoor, and upscale atmosphere. This place is real. Enjoy!

If you like drinking, this is the best place in the Beach. The oldest bar, the cheapest bar, among the most stylish bars, and the most interesting bar. Loud, neon light, cool music, filled with smoke, full of drunk people. 50/50 local/tourist. A good place to talk to a wide variety of people.
